WebOne mortgage discount point usually lowers your monthly interest payment by 0.25%. So, if your mortgage rate is 5%, one discount point would lower your rate to 4.75%, two points would lower the rate to 4.5%, and so on. WebSep 11, 2024 · Here are a few examples to show how to calculate discount points, assuming your loan is $200,000: 1 discount point would cost $2,000 >0.5 discount points would cost $1,000 >0.25 discount points would cost $500 In turn, buying those points would help lower your monthly mortgage payments.
